Human Resources applicants have rated the interview process at XPO with 2.1 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 20% positive. To compare, the company-average is 55%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Human Resources roles take an average of 33 days to get hired, when considering 10 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at XPO overall takes an average of 22 days.
Common stages of the interview process at XPO as a Human Resources according to 10 Glassdoor interviews include:
Phone interview: 54%
One on one interview: 38%
Drug test: 8%

I got a request to set up a phone interview with the recruiter and within a couple of days we spoke. I was told that my salary may not be in the range for this position but there was another that I could be considered for and my resume would be presented to the hiring manager for review. After not hearing anything reached out to the recruiter and we exchanged a few nice emails and said she would get back to me. Been a couple of months now with no response no rejection - no nothing. Sort of strange and not a good reflection on the company.
